mouse pointer mapping

Hi everyone

Is it possibly to make both mouse buttons 3 and 8 to act as mouse button 3?

Re: mouse pointer mapping

Probably something like:
xmodmap -e "pointer = 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 3"

If theres more buttons than 8 you should just continue on, eg. 9 10 11 12, while omitting 8.
